Picking Out An Automatic Espresso Machine

Espresso makers which are used for commercial uses can be broadly classified into two types - semi-automatic and fully automatic. The automatic espresso machine, which was earlier utilized for commercial uses, has won entry into the domestic field as well. Both the products provide automatic brewing.

The operation of semi-automatic makers slightly differs from that of completely automatic. In semi-automatic types, the quantity of water that is needed for making coffee is determined either by the device itself or with the user. In this particular type, the user needs to use a steam wand in order to steam the milk, and he or she needs to measure and dump the coffee grounds. This particular unit is often used at homes and restaurants. It's also utilized in a number of the small scale offices.

Devoid of an end user, it's quite difficult for semi-automatic machines to begin the initial process. Until the automatic process takes over, it needs the help of the individual. Again, at the conclusion of the brewing process, the person has to switch off the machine. It's less expensive when compared to the completely automatic models.

In completely automatic models, the amount of water that should be used for making coffee is determined by the machine. This particular product provides essentially two settings, double and single shot. A fully automatic espresso machine is typically utilized for commercial purposes and in places of business.

With this model of the espresso maker, the coffee is ground, measured out, brewed and discarded automatically. A fully automatic model doesn't need to have manual interference. With this type the user contribution is almost zero. Each and every step of the process is carried out automatically. It is fairly big in size in comparison to the semi-automatic type and it's rather expensive as well. This product is really complex because it possesses its own sequenced coordinating system.

After considering the positives and negatives of both models, you'll need to choose one depending on your requirements. For commercial uses, the most appropriate one is completely automatic since it doesn't require any kind of user participation and in addition it can make more espresso. In case you are intending to purchase it for home use, then go for the semi-automatic type which is cheaper and at the same time appropriate for making a smaller number of espresso drinks.
